Abstract
- This repository contains the raw (cellranger pre-processed) sequencing data from the project "Fate and plasticity of SARS-CoV-2-specific B cells during memory and recall in humans" by Y. Zurbuchen and J. Michler et al. The dataset is split into four parts, each corresponding to one offour 10x lanes which were run to generate the data. Datasets must be imported into the preprocessing pipeline individually, dataset integration is happening during preprocessing. In addition to the raw count data, this upload also contains the pre-processed Seurat objects "Bmem.rds" and "Bmem_fourth.IgD.rds" as well as the fileNaives.txt which contains the cell_ids of naive cells in the dataset. The code that was used for the analysis of the data can be found at the Github repository collection of the Moor Lab here.
